gpt4 book ai didi

swing - 在一个命令 java swing 中的每个组件中设置前景颜色

转载 作者:行者123 更新时间:2023-12-04 06:02:18 24 4
gpt4 key购买 nike

当我写:

jLabel1.setForeground(Color.Red);
jTextArea1.setForeground(Color.Red);

有用。
但我想在一个命令中设置这种颜色。

假设我写了 setForeground(Color.Red),它将为所有组件设置。

是否可以?

提前致谢。

最佳答案

您可以遍历给定容器中的所有组件并使用以下代码调用某些操作(如颜色更改):

Component[] comps = yourPanel.getComponents();

for(Component comp : comps) {
if(comp instanceof JComponent) {
((JComponent)comp).setForeground(Color.Red);
}
}

关于swing - 在一个命令 java swing 中的每个组件中设置前景颜色,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/8799846/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com